SLC Public Health reports 88 new COVID cases Saturday; hospitalizations rises to 38

Posted

Eighty-eight new cases of COVID-19 were reported to St. Lawrence County Public Health on Saturday, Jan. 16.

The total number of confirmed positive COVID-19 cases to-date to 3,739.

Visit https://www.stlawco.org/ to check out the COVID-19 Cases by Town map layouts.

Thirty-eight cases are hospitalized.

The remaining items monitored (active/isolation/tests) as well as the maps will be updated on Tuesday, Jan. 19.

Testing is being done through both St. Lawrence Health Systems and Claxton Hepburn Medical Center. Testing is by appointment only.
